Transaction 5150958636e2f2fd996eaa58460b620827630f662f00d056a4825940217583d4

1 Input
2 Outputs
  • 5150958636e2f2fd996eaa58460b620827630f662f00d056a4825940217583d4:0
  • value  198500
    address  38qJtBmFqkL5T7A7wxWaJKjTz94CP7hcwE
  • 5150958636e2f2fd996eaa58460b620827630f662f00d056a4825940217583d4:1
  • value  8089200
    address  16dMH2XemYnZbfqYeQdaB1EbCqTJmaWoNa